The hexadecimal color code #69748E corresponds to the code RGB( 105, 116, 142 ). It's a shade of Blue. This color is a combination of red (at 0,41 level), green (at 0,45 level) and blue (at 0,56 level). Its brightness is 48% and its saturation is 14%. It is composed of red at 28%, green at 31% and blue at 39%.
